Embracing Mid-Century Minimalism
Mid-century modern remains a cornerstone of retro kitchen design, featuring clean lines, natural wood tones, and sleek cabinetry. Paired with subtle pastels or warm neutrals, this style enhances functionality while exuding understated elegance—perfect for those who appreciate vintage charm with modern simplicity.
Integrating Industrial Accents
Industrial-inspired retro kitchens combine raw materials like exposed brick, metal fixtures, and reclaimed wood with vintage tools repurposed as decor. This rugged yet refined look adds character and depth, ideal for those seeking bold, distinctive spaces with a nostalgic edge.
Warm Lighting and Textured Surfaces
Layered lighting—think pendant fixtures with vintage fixtures and under-cabinet LED strips—creates ambiance and functionality. Pairing textured tiles, hand-painted backsplashes, and matte finishes introduces tactile richness, elevating the retro aesthetic with contemporary comfort.
